**Handover: consent banner rollout (Tilda → Bren)**

Short version: the Glimmerfox consent banner is live in three regions, holding at 25% in the fourth pending legal sign-off from the Arlen office. Rollout flags live in the bannerctl service; don't touch the geo gates without pinging me. Known issue: dismissal events double-fire on the Kestrel app shell, fix is in review. Everything else is stable. Current flag and rollout values are below.

settings of tagug-kahof:
oliwyn:
  pin: 8504
  metrics_host: metrics.oliwyn.tolvaqlabs.internal
  tenant: joreth
  seal: seal_efae7be0

# Watchdog client setup — read before touching.
#
# The Lanternbooth kiosk app runs unattended in the field, so this watchdog
# pings the internal Heartbell service every 30 seconds. If three pings fail,
# Heartbell triggers a remote restart of the kiosk. New team members: do not
# increase the ping interval, or restarts will lag real outages by minutes.
# The client is constructed once at boot and reused; constructing it per-ping
# caused connection churn in v1. It authenticates with the key below.

gateway credential: vxb3-o9a

## Deployment: Reelforge transcoding farm

Reelforge workers pull jobs from a central scheduler; never push work to a node directly. Deploys are rolling, one availability group at a time, and in-flight transcodes finish before a worker restarts. Capacity scales on queue depth automatically. Each worker reads its runtime configuration at startup, with production values as follows below.

service settings:
ralael:
  pin: 7453
  tenant: zorath
  seal: seal_087806e4
  metrics_host: metrics.ralael.paliqworks.example
  standby_team: fraath
  escalation: praok-istiel
  nonce: 10e083